Bai Zhitao knew that Lin Hao was just being polite. No matter how good her voice and appearance were, without suitable songs, everything would still just be an illusion!

For the past two years, she had constantly been troubled over choosing songs that suited her. Without these two songs from Lin Hao, she might not even have made it past the preliminary round.

“We’re about the same age. Four years of college will pass in the blink of an eye. There’s still a long road ahead of us. I don’t want anyone to leave behind any regrets. I think we should spend these two years properly enriching ourselves. I’ll also write more songs for you. After graduation, the sea will be wide enough for fish to leap, and the sky high enough for birds to fly!”

“Xiaowu, Taozi, I don’t want to waste these four years, but I also won’t force my own ideas onto you. I respect every choice you make!”

After Lin Hao finished speaking, he looked at the two of them seriously.

Bai Zhitao glanced at Wu Xiaozhou and smiled brightly. “Lin Hao, I understand what you mean. I really do want to become famous, but I understand that what you said makes sense. You’re doing this for my own good!”

Lin Hao nodded in satisfaction.

“So…” Bai Zhitao looked toward Wu Xiaozhou, a shy expression appearing on her fair face. “I’ve decided to properly enrich myself and finish college properly! Properly…”

Wu Xiaozhou wrapped an arm around her slender waist with a mischievous grin. “Properly date me!”

“Pervert!” Bai Zhitao’s pretty face flushed bright red. “I hate you!”

Wu Xiaozhou got even more excited. Since there was no one else around, he immediately leaned over with his big mouth…

Lin Hao hurriedly stood up. “Damn, that’s too much! A satisfied man like you doesn’t know how miserable a lonely man feels!”

After saying that, he quickly walked out, while Wu Xiaozhou’s arrogant laughter echoed behind him.

……

A few days later, the day after he received the express package sent from Yanjing, Phantom’s contracted singer Shen Zizhe arrived first.

Lin Hao went to the school gate to pick him up. After the two shook hands, they went straight to Fan Gang’s piano room.

Shen Zizhe was thirty-one years old this year. He was tall and thin, with a fair and clean face and a pair of very scholarly-looking glasses. He was polite and refined, without any airs of a celebrity.

Lin Hao wasn’t surprised. After all, Shen Zizhe had already passed his peak. Even if he had once been proud and arrogant, reality had beaten all that confidence out of him.

Shen Zizhe had heard Han Ying’s “Persistence” and “Wildflower,” but when he saw Lin Hao, he was still shocked by how young he was.

Because of their age difference, Shen Zizhe naturally looked down on Lin Hao a little, but he didn’t show it.

Time was tight and the task was heavy, so Lin Hao didn’t waste words. After entering the piano room and sitting down on the sofa, he immediately got straight to the point.

“Mr. Shen, I’ve listened to some of your previous songs. I’d like to hear you summarize the past three years of your career.”

It could be said that Lin Hao’s question was not polite at all. He was clearly asking Shen Zizhe to explain why his career had declined.

At this moment, regardless of Lin Hao’s age, his current identity was a songwriter contracted by the company. He was also the person President Yang had assigned to create new songs for him. With Han Ying’s successful example right in front of them, although Shen Zizhe felt somewhat unhappy, he couldn’t openly show it.

His singing career had already fallen to the bottom. Right now, he was simply a dying person making one last struggle. Whether Lin Hao was a miracle doctor or not, he had no way to refuse. He could only treat a dead horse as if it were still alive and try.

After thinking for a moment, he said, “The first reason is that I’ve gotten a little older. The second is that I haven’t had any good songs suitable for me.”

“That’s all?”

Shen Zizhe nodded.

Lin Hao shook his head. “Getting older isn’t a problem. As long as the positioning is accurate, every age group has its own audience.”

Shen Zizhe thought about it and felt that it made sense, so he nodded.

“Your voice is clear and delicate. It’s a great voice for singing love songs. But your biggest problem is that you’ve weakened your own strengths. Especially those two songs from more than a year ago—they really didn’t suit your voice.”

Shen Zizhe’s face immediately turned red. Lin Hao’s words had hit the nail on the head.

He had been desperate too. A person couldn’t keep relying on past achievements forever. When he truly had no new songs, he had rushed to try anything and ended up singing two songs with a military theme. However, the response had been extremely poor, and from then on, his career had completely declined.

Lin Hao stood up and walked over to the grand piano. After sitting down, he said:

“Come, listen to this song.”

After saying that, he began playing the intro…

“Did I promise you too much…”

“Or maybe what I originally gave you just wasn’t enough……”

Standing behind Lin Hao, Shen Zizhe listened to his delicate voice and felt as if waves of cold wind were blowing across his scalp.

That voice sounded far too much like his own. If he closed his eyes and listened, it was almost as if he himself was singing.

“How could I bear to blame you for making mistakes,
It was me who gave you too much freedom……”

Shen Zizhe’s face flushed red with excitement. He had originally been standing there with his arms crossed, but now both of his hands were trembling uncontrollably. He didn’t dare say anything, afraid that he would disturb Lin Hao.

At this moment, tears of excitement had already flowed down his face.

This was his song.

Whether it was the lyrics or the melody, everything felt so familiar and so intimate, as if it had been tailor-made just for him.

When the song ended, Lin Hao turned around and immediately saw the tears on Shen Zizhe’s face.

He stood up, walked to the door, pulled a tissue from the coffee table, and handed it to him.

Shen Zizhe took it and wiped his tears, feeling a little embarrassed.

“Teacher Lin, what is this song called?”

He himself hadn’t even noticed that, without realizing it, he had already changed the way he addressed Lin Hao.

Lin Hao smiled. He decided to test his intuition.

“What do you think?”

Without hesitation, Shen Zizhe answered:

“Overdone!”

“Clap, clap, clap!”

Lin Hao applauded, smiling as he gave him a thumbs-up.

“How is it? Do you have confidence now?”

Shen Zizhe nodded repeatedly.

“Come, let’s sit down and talk.”

Lin Hao sat back down on the sofa.

“First, I’ll give you a clear positioning. At your age, you should present the image of a man with a story. Those sweet, honey-like love songs from before are no longer suitable for you!”

“So, the direction I’m giving you is: tragic love songs!”

After hearing this, Shen Zizhe fell into deep thought.

He had debuted by singing love songs and had once become popular. If he continued singing love songs now, would the change be too small?

Tragic love songs?

What was that?

There had never been such a concept before, nor had there ever been such a term!

He repeatedly weighed it in his heart. In the end, he hardened his resolve.

As the saying went, a dead pig wasn’t afraid of boiling water. Anyway, he was already in this situation. If he couldn’t make it through this time, he would only be able to switch to working behind the scenes.

Lin Hao knew exactly what he was worried about, but he didn’t say anything more. He waited for him to figure it out himself.

“Alright, Teacher Lin, I’ll listen to you!”

Shen Zizhe raised his head and spoke to Lin Hao seriously.

Lin Hao stood up.

“Then let’s get started!”

……

Three days later, Shen Zizhe returned to Yanjing. At the same time, he took back the completed songwriting contract signed by Lin Hao, as well as the copyright agreement for the song Overdone.

One day later, Lin Hao received a call from Yang Qianyi.

On the phone, Yang Qianyi repeatedly thanked him. Lin Hao knew that she must have heard Shen Zizhe’s a cappella performance and realized that this song would definitely allow him to make a comeback, which was why she was so excited.

On the evening Lin Hao sent off the second female singer, he saw an entertainment news article on Houlang.com.

It reported that Yang Qianyi, general manager of Meiying Music Culture Development Co., Ltd., and director Xiao Yang were going through a divorce dispute.

The next day, Houlang’s entertainment headline read:

“Director Xiao Yang publicly accuses his wife Yang Qianyi of having an ambiguous relationship with famous singer Qin Ruoyun.”

A large number of photos were uploaded as well.

The photos were very clear. They were pictures of Yang Qianyi and Qin Ruoyun together at various occasions.

Although Qin Ruoyun was wearing sunglasses or a mask in most of the photos, compared with the pictures where she wasn’t covering her face, it was indeed the same person. In some photos, the two of them were even holding hands.

For a moment, all the major forums and Houlang blogs exploded. Everywhere was filled with news about Qin Ruoyun coming out of the closet.
